  • When two or more substances are combined together physically, we obtain a mixture.
  • There are two types of mixtures - homogeneous mixtures and heterogeneous mixtures.
  • Homogeneous mixtures are those that have uniform composition throughout their mass. We cannot see their particles with our eyes. There is no visible boundary of separation in a homogeneous mixture.
  • Heterogeneous mixtures are those that have non-uniform composition throughout their mass. We can spot their particles with our eyes. We can see the boundary of separation in a non-homogeneous mixture.
